The National Research Council of the United States explored three major routes of exposure to contaminants: inhalation, ingestion, and skin contact and noted that doses of contaminants from showering could provide dermal and inhalation exposures that are equivalent to ingesting two liters of water, as the temperature of water impact the volatility of the contaminants. TCE enters the atmosphere from vapor degreasing operations or volatilization from contaminated soils, surface waters via direct discharges, and groundwater through leaching from disposal operations and hazardous waste sites. [read post]
